Louis Pasteur           The French chemist Louis Pasteur devoted his life to solving   workable problems of industry, agriculture, and medicine. His discoveries have saved countless lives and created new wealth for the world. Among his discoveries  be the pasteurization process and ways of preventing silkworm diseases, anthrax, chicken cholera, and rabies.       Pasteur  want no profits from his discoveries, and he supported his family on his professors   force out income or on a modest government allowance. In the laboratory he was a calm and exact   pseud; but once sure of his findings, he vigorously defended them.
